A lot of promising signs from yesterday. I didn't think we were fantastic, but we managed to get two goals out of nothing which was pleasing to see. I expect to see a few teething problems on the opening day I did feel we were at times shaky at the back and a bit lethargic going forward. Dayton is very good when on the ball, but he needs to start offering an end product. He has a habbit of taking an extra few touches when a pass is on and at times yesterday he did that and a Colchester defender broke up the play. I was impressed with Colchester's number 9, he caused us problems all afternoon, this is what JCH needs to be doing a bit more using his strength and speed. I think we will get better when the players get to play together a bit more, maybe start with Philliskirk next week ahead of Dayton. The next few games certainly won't be easy.
